About 2-N-(3-chloro-4-fluorophenyl)-4-N-(5-chloro-2-methoxypheny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ine
2-N-(3-chloro-4-fluorophenyl)-4-N-(5-chloro-2-methoxypheny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ine (PubChem CID 112904156) has the molecular formula C17H13Cl2FN4O
and a molecular weight of 379.22 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 2-N-(3-chloro-4-fluorophenyl)-4-N-(5-chloro-2-methoxypheny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ine.

What is the SMILES notation for 2-N-(3-chloro-4-fluorophenyl)-4-N-(5-chloro-2-methoxypheny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ine?
The canonical SMILES for 2-N-(3-chloro-4-fluorophenyl)-4-N-(5-chloro-2-methoxypheny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ine is COc1ccc(Cl)cc1Nc1ccnc(Nc2ccc(F)c(Cl)c2)n1.
What is the InChIKey of 2-N-(3-chloro-4-fluorophenyl)-4-N-(5-chloro-2-methoxypheny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ine?
The InChIKey is NZZBRYSXNVUIIW-UHFFFAOYS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C17H13Cl2FN4O/c1-25-15-5-2-10(18)8-14(15)23-16-6-7-21-17(24-16)22-11-3-4-13(20)12(19)9-11/h2-9H,1H3,(H2,21,22,23,24).
What are the key properties of 2-N-(3-chloro-4-fluorophenyl)-4-N-(5-chloro-2-methoxypheny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ine?
2-N-(3-chloro-4-fluorophenyl)-4-N-(5-chloro-2-methoxyphenyl)pyrimidine-2,4-diamine has a molecular weight of 379.22 g/mol, XLogP of 5.42, 5 rotatable bonds, 2 hydrogen bond donors, and 5 hydrogen bond acceptors.
